A detailed studying of the draft Revenue-tax Guidelines, 2026 means that the outdated tax regime will not be fading away anytime quickly. The Revenue Tax Division on Friday launched the draft guidelines that may operationalise the New Revenue Tax Act, 2025 from April 1, 2026. The simplification effort is critical: the variety of guidelines has been decreased from 511 to 333, and kinds have been minimize from 399 to 190.
With the brand new Act set to take impact within the subsequent monetary yr, the federal government has opened the draft guidelines for stakeholder session.
The principles define detailed procedures that taxpayers and professionals should comply with, with the said goal of easing compliance and lowering litigation. Nevertheless, whereas the broader intent is to streamline taxation, sure provisions might make the outdated tax regime extra engaging.
HRA reduction to cowl extra cities
One key proposal is the growth of cities eligible for the upper 50 % Home Hire Allowance (HRA) exemption below the outdated regime.
At current, solely 4 metros — Mumbai, Delhi, Kolkata and Chennai — qualify for the 50 % exemption, whereas different cities are capped at 40 %. The draft guidelines suggest including Bengaluru, Hyderabad, Pune and Ahmedabad to the upper exemption bracket.
Tax specialists say the transfer aligns HRA provisions with present housing realities in India’s main job hubs.
“This revision displays an effort to modernise HRA provisions consistent with altering city demographics and escalating residential prices in key financial centres,” stated Himank Singla, Founding Associate, SBHS & Co.
Allowances adjusted for inflation
The draft additionally revises a number of allowances that had remained unchanged for many years.
The youngsters schooling allowance is proposed to extend from Rs 100 to Rs 3,000 per thirty days per youngster (as much as two kids). The hostel expenditure allowance would rise from Rs 300 to Rs 9,000 per thirty days per youngster.
These sharp revisions restore the relevance of exemptions that had grow to be negligible on account of inflation. For taxpayers who depend on deductions and allowances, the adjustments might tilt the steadiness again in favour of the outdated regime.
As well as, the draft tightens compliance norms for international earnings reporting. Claims of international tax credit score by means of Type 44 would require certification by a chartered accountant in two circumstances — for firms, and the place international tax paid exceeds Rs 1 lakh. The CA would wish to confirm earnings data, proof of tax cost and treaty eligibility.
Why the outdated regime might stay related
Lately, the federal government has inspired migration to the brand new regime by decreasing tax charges and limiting deductions. Nevertheless, the most recent draft guidelines seem to rebalance the framework.
By updating exemptions and aligning allowances with inflation, the outdated regime regains sensible worth — significantly for salaried taxpayers paying excessive rents, funding kids’s schooling, or following structured tax planning methods.
